v-model 是Vue.js 中用于在表单输入和应用状态之间创建双向数据绑定的指令。它通常用于 <input>、<select> 和<textarea> 元素上,确保输入数据与应用数据同步。 2. v-model 指令的常用修饰符 .lazy .number .trim3. 每个修饰符的作用和用法 .lazy:默认情况下,v-model 在input 事件中...
除了基础的v-model指令外,Vue还提供了修饰符来进一步扩展其功能。本文将以“vmodel指令的修饰符”为主题,详细介绍v-model指令的修饰符及其作用。 1. .lazy修饰符: .lazy修饰符的作用是将input事件转变为change事件。它会监听输入框的change事件,而不是input事件,实现在输入框失去焦点时才更新绑定的数据。这在需要...
v-model指令的修饰符有三个,分别是: 1.number 作用:自动将用户的输入值转为数值类型。 示例: 2.trim 作用:自动忽略输入内容的首尾空白字符 示例: 3.lazy 作用:双向绑定时,当光标离开时才更新对应的变量 示例:
1.1.2 v-model修饰符 <!-- 去除两边的空白 转换输入框的字符为number类型(填数字才有效) 输入框change时,才更新数据(当输入框焦点改变时,才更新数据) -->v-model修饰符 .trim .number .lazy姓名:年纪:手机:const app = new Vue({ el: '#...
v-model指令默认触发的是input事件,当文本框的值发生变化后,离开同步给数据 1.添加了.lazy修饰符,可以将input事件转为change事件 当input框失去焦点时触发同步数据 姓名:{{name}} 2.添加.trim修饰符,可以去除内容两端空格 姓名:开始{{name}}结束 3.添加.number修饰符...
百度试题 题目以下那个不是v-model指令的修饰符 A.lazyB.digitC.numberD.trim相关知识点: 试题来源: 解析 B 反馈 收藏
Vue中v-model指令的常⽤修饰符v-model指令有三个可以选⽤的修饰符:.lazy、.number以及.trim。vue官⽅对此的描述为:.number-输⼊字符串转为有效的数字 .lazy-取代input监听change事件 .trim-输⼊⾸尾空格过滤 官⽅链接:这三个修饰符的使⽤实例:(可尝试复制运⾏但需要正确的vue路径)<!
Vue.js中v-model指令的修饰符详解 1 .lazy v-model 指令默认会在 input 事件中加载输⼊框中的数据(中⽂输⼊法中输⼊拼⾳的过程除外)。我们可以使⽤ .lazy 懒加载修饰符,让其只在 change 事件中再加载输⼊框中的数据。html: 输⼊框:{{content}} js:var app = new Vue({ el: '...
1. `.lazy`修饰符:在默认情况下,VModel指令会监听输入框的“input”事件,并在每次输入时立即更新绑定的数据。但在某些情况下,我们可能希望在输入完成后再更新数据,以减少更新频率。这时可以使用`.lazy`修饰符。 例如: html 上述代码中,输入框的内容将在失去焦点或按下回车键后更新Vue实例的“message”属性。
Vue中v-model指令的常用修饰符 v-model指令有三个可以选用的修饰符:.lazy、.number以及.trim。vue官方对此的描述为: .number-输入字符串转为有效的数字 .lazy-取代input监听change事件 .trim-输入首尾空格过滤 官方链接:https://cn.vuejs.org/v2/api/#v-model...